# Model Hub - CLAUDE.md

## Project Overview

**RI-SCALE Model Hub** is a full-stack web application for browsing, uploading, and interacting with scientific models and datasets (artifacts). It integrates a React frontend with Python backend services deployed on [Hypha](https://github.com/amun-ai/hypha) infrastructure.

## Tech Stack

| Layer | Technology |
|-------|-----------|
| Frontend | React 18 + TypeScript 5.9, React Router 6, Zustand |
| UI | Material-UI 6, Tailwind CSS 3, Emotion |
| Build | Create React App (react-scripts), pnpm |
| Backend | Python 3.11 async service (chat-proxy-app/) |
| LLM Integration | OpenAI API (chat completions) |
| Platform | Hypha (artifact storage, auth, app hosting) |
| Testing | Jest + React Testing Library, Playwright (E2E) |
| CI/CD | GitHub Actions → GitHub Pages + Hypha |

## Repository Structure

```
model-hub/
├── src/
│ ├── components/ # Reusable React components
│ ├── pages/ # Page-level components (AgentPage, ArtifactDetails, Edit, Upload)
│ ├── hooks/ # Custom hooks (useKernel, useBookmarks)
│ ├── store/ # Zustand state (hyphaStore.ts)
│ ├── services/ # API service wrappers
│ ├── types/ # TypeScript types
│ ├── utils/ # Utility functions
│ └── HyphaContext.tsx # Hypha backend provider
├── chat-proxy-app/
│ └── app.py # FastAPI-style Python service: chat completions + URL proxy
├── scripts/ # Dev/deployment utilities (deploy_chat_proxy.py, diagnose_hub.py, etc.)
├── docs/ # Documentation (chat-proxy-cicd.md, incident reports)
├── e2e/ # Playwright end-to-end tests
├── public/ # Static assets, PWA manifest, service worker
└── .github/workflows/ # CI/CD pipeline definitions
```

## Key Commands

```bash
# Development
npm start # Start dev server (injects branch env via with-branch-env.js)
npm run build # Production build + copy docs

# Testing
npm test # Jest unit tests
npm run test:e2e # Playwright E2E tests (headless)
npm run test:e2e:headed # Playwright E2E tests (visible browser)

# Python (scripts/)
python scripts/deploy_chat_proxy.py # Deploy/update chat-proxy Hypha app
python scripts/test_chat_proxy.py # Health check chat-proxy
python scripts/diagnose_hub.py # Inspect hub config + permissions
python scripts/fix_hub_permissions.py # Restore public read access to artifacts
python scripts/list_artifacts.py # List all artifacts
python scripts/upload_sample.py # Upload a sample artifact for testing
```

## Architecture Notes

### Hypha Integration
- All artifact storage, auth, and app hosting runs on Hypha
- Frontend connects via `hypha-rpc` (see `src/HyphaContext.tsx` and `src/store/hyphaStore.ts`)
- Chat proxy deployed as a Hypha app (app ID pattern: `chat-proxy[-dev-<branch-slug>]`)

### Chat Proxy
- Injects OpenAI API keys server-side so they never reach the browser
- `resolve_url()` endpoint acts as a safe HTTP proxy with allowlist validation
- Dev apps are per-branch; prod app auto-rolls back on health check failure

### Agent Architecture
- `AgentPage.tsx` is agent-agnostic: passes messages, handles retries and fallbacks
- Currently limited to the **BioImage Finder** agent in the dropdown
- Agent startup scripts live in `scripts/agent_startup_scripts/`

### Theming
- RI-SCALE orange: `#f39200` (configured in `tailwind.config.js`)
- MUI and Tailwind are used together; prefer Tailwind for layout, MUI for interactive widgets

### hypha-rpc `_rkwargs: true` — CRITICAL rule
Every call to an artifact manager or server service that passes a **dict of named params** needs `_rkwargs: true` as the last key in the dict. Without it, the entire dict is sent as a single positional argument (bound to the first parameter, e.g. `alias`), silently breaking all real parameters.

```typescript
// ✅ CORRECT — multiple named params
await artifactManager.list({ parent_id: ..., filters: ..., limit: ..., _rkwargs: true });
await artifactManager.create({ alias: ..., type: ..., manifest: ..., _rkwargs: true });
await artifactManager.read({ artifact_id: ..., _rkwargs: true });
await artifactManager.list_files({ artifact_id: ..., _rkwargs: true });

// ✅ EXCEPTION — server.generateToken passes a single dict as positional `config: TokenConfig`
// Pydantic auto-converts the dict. NO _rkwargs here.
await server.generateToken({ expires_in: expiresIn });
```

Reference: `../hypha/hypha/templates/ws/index.html` — the canonical JS client example.

### REST API pagination wrapper
The hypha REST endpoints (e.g. `/artifacts/{alias}/files/`, `/artifacts/{alias}/children`) return a **paginated wrapper**:
```json
{ "items": [...], "total": N, "offset": 0, "limit": 1000 }
```
Always unpack `.items`: `const data = await res.json(); setFiles(data.items ?? data);`

### Local dev serving — production build + npx serve
- `npm start` (webpack-dev-server) fails through the svamp tunnel due to `ERR_CONTENT_DECODING_FAILED` — the tunnel proxy mangles gzip `Content-Encoding`.
- **Workaround**: use a production build: `DISABLE_ESLINT_PLUGIN=true npm run build` then `nohup npx serve -s build -l 3000 --no-clipboard > /tmp/serve.log 2>&1 &`
- The svamp tunnel is then started with `nohup svamp service expose model-hub --port 3000 > /tmp/tunnel.log 2>&1 &`
- Use `nohup` (not bare `&`) so the process survives shell exit.

### Stale tunnel backends cause intermittent failures
`svamp service list` shows backend count. If >1, kill all and restart:
```bash
pkill -9 -f "svamp service expose model-hub"
# wait for 0 backends, then restart
```
